A beautifully-written love story with three strands, two human and one divine.
One Yellow Door is a memoir which deals honestly with the complex ethics of infidelity in marriage where one partner is severely disabled, and simultaneously an exploration of Christian faith through the darkness of limited theology to a deeper and more mature awareness of God.
De Saintonge writes for the general reader with the memoir split into parts - the first, an introductory narrative; the second, a journal which begins at the moment of her husband's diagnosis with Dementia with Lewys bodies (a form of Parkinson's disease) that documents her emotional turmoil; the third, an epilogue of de Saintonge's spiritual journey over time.
